  • After updating software on my Apple TV it is asking to connect to iTunes. Can't understand why?

    After updating software on my Apple TV it is asking to connect to iTunes. Can't understand why?

    You can try borrowing one. These cables are common for Android, Kindle etc. users.
    Here are some steps and notes to try:
    MANY people are reporting they've had to try multiple micro USB cables to find one that works. I got one that worked from a neighbor.
    For clarification, this needs to be a "micro" USB, not a "mini" USB
    Some people have also reported they've had to try the Restore process more than once.
    1. Unplug Apple TV and move it to your computer running latest version of iTunes.
    2. Quit iTunes if running.
    3. Plug micro USB cable to the back of the Apple TV.
    4. Power the Apple TV using  the AC cable.
    5. iTunes shoud either launch itself (a good indication that the micro USB cable you're using is compatible), or launch iTunes.
    6. Click Restore. Software will download and install (big file).

  • HT4061 i just tried to update my ios, and now the phone wants me to connect to itunes...i dont have a PC anymore. help

    i just tried to update ios, and now my phone wants me to connect to itunes. I dont have a PC anymore. what can I do?

    No, I'm sorry.  If you're seeing that Connect to iTunes screen that means the phone is in recovery mode and needs to be restored.
    If you can't borrow a friend's computer, you can go to the Apple Store and they will restore it for you.
